Maybe in general, can someone in support speak to why messages go "dead" with an underscore in the Queues\SMTP\Inbound\Messages folder? We get a couple dozen of these a day, and they all appear to be legitimate messages.

Re: Mail stuck in Queues\SMTP\Inbound\Messages
Hi,
If the email filenames start with an underscore, then this is indicating that it is a temporary file, which is used when headers are added, or a plugin is accessing it. You are best to look at the MTA debug log to see if you see the filename (without the underscore) to see if it accessed the file. Once you see "was received successfully and delivery thread was initiated" it means that the message has been accepted, and is in the message queue and will then have the DNS/URL blacklist check before the MTA picks it up to be moved.
If you are getting a couple of dozen a day with underscores, it sounds like a plugin or filter problem. We can have a look at the server logs if you want. We'd need the SMTP Debug and Activity log. Just submit a support ticket or email sales@mailenable.com to progress this.
